From c6559f768158d47fcc5da1ad186224d73d3d0770 Mon Sep 17 00:00:00 2001 From: Vladik-gif Date: Thu, 3 Oct 2024 16:59:20 +0300 Subject: [PATCH] updated: ContactOnlineService.getOnlineUsersByTopicId --- .../java/com/chat/yourway/service/ContactOnlineService.java |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/main/java/com/chat/yourway/service/ContactOnlineService.java b/src/main/java/com/chat/yourway/service/ContactOnlineService.java index bc0c41f..1759d38 100644 --- a/src/main/java/com/chat/yourway/service/ContactOnlineService.java +++ b/src/main/java/com/chat/yourway/service/ContactOnlineService.java @@ -47,8 +47,8 @@ public void setUserOffline(String contactEmail) { public List getOnlineUsersByTopicId(UUID topicId) { //TODO додати перевірку на приватний топік. якщо це id чужого прив.топіку, то ексепшен List result = new ArrayList<>(); - List contactOnlines = contactOnlineRedisRepository.findAllByTopicId(topicId); - for (ContactOnline contactOnline : contactOnlines) { + List allByTopicId = contactOnlineRedisRepository.findAllByTopicId(topicId); + for (ContactOnline contactOnline : allByTopicId) { result.add(contactService.findByEmail(contactOnline.getId())); } return contactMapper.toListResponseDto(result);